Nanaga Farmstall is a store, located at N2 Hwy & R72, Alexandria, Port Elizabeth, 6185, South Africa. They can be contacted via phone at +27 41 468 0353, visit their website www.nanaga.co.za for more detailed information.

    If you want the best Pies, money can buy, in the area you have to go to Nanaga Farm stall. They are also renowned for their "Rooster brood". The shop contains crafts sourced both locally as well as from other parts of South Africa. This establishment grew from a little farm stall along the N2 to the attraction it is today. The restaurant serves value for money meals and the service is always excellent. Most people will simply take a drive to this farm stall to enjoy the delicious variety of foods on offer. A visit to this farm stall is highly recommended!
